    Abstract: An apparatus includes a drum to draw in or let out a line and a motor and transmission coupled to the drum to apply a torque thereto. A power sensor measures an amount of current drawn and/or voltage supplied to the motor as the motor applies torque to the line. A processor calculates an amount of weight that is attached to the line based on the amount of power consumed by the motor. Alternatively, if the motor is operated in generator mode, a current sensor may measure an amount of current generated by the motor and the processor may calculate an amount of weight that is attached to the line based at least partly on an amount of current that is generated by the motor.

    Abstract: A system includes multiple lifting devices, where each lifting device includes a drum to draw in or let out a line, and a motor and transmission coupled to the drum to apply a torque thereto. A grouping module groups the lifting devices for synchronized operation in lifting a shared load. A load distribution management module monitors an amount of weight carried by each of the grouped lifting devices and provides feedback to a user to enable more optimal distribution of the shared load amongst the grouped lifting devices.

    Abstract: An apparatus includes a drum to draw in or let out a line and a motor and transmission coupled to the drum to apply a torque thereto. Logistics electronics are mounted proximate a first end of the drum and power electronics are mounted proximate a second end of the drum. In general, the logistics electronics include lower power electronics that enable data processing as well as data and commands to be communicated to the apparatus from an external location. By contrast, the power electronics may include higher power electronics needed to receive power and drive the motor.

    Abstract: A system includes multiple lifting devices, where each lifting device includes a drum to draw in or let out a line, and a motor and transmission coupled to the drum to apply a torque thereto. A grouping module is provided to group the lifting devices for synchronized operation. A synchronization module monitors an amount of line that is drawn in or let out from each of the lifting devices and, based on the amount, adjusts operating parameters (e.g., position, speed, etc.) of one or more of the lifting devices in the group to substantially synchronize the amount of line drawn in or let out with other lifting devices in the group.

    Abstract: A magnetometer includes a sensor housing having an internal bore formed therethrough and a magnetic field sensor disposed within the internal bore of the sensor housing. The magnetic field sensor is fixedly mounted within the internal bore of the sensor housing. A magnetic flux concentrating block is disposed proximate to an end of the at least one magnetic field sensor. An electronics unit is disposed within the internal bore of the sensor housing and is operatively and communicatively connected to the magnetic field sensor. The electronics unit is configured to receive a signal from the magnetic field sensor.
